The CycloRotor promises a system that offers far greater maneuverability, agility, and compactness than conventional propulsion or control systems, making it possible to instantly adjust the magnitude and direction of thrust over a 360° angle around its axis of rotation, without the need to tilt any part of the aircraft’s structure. According to Roey Epshtein, Director of Engineering at CycloTech, the goal is not to replace propellers, rotors, or jet engines with CycloRotors, but rather to expand the range of tools available to aviation, unlocking new potential capabilities and levels of freedom in the sector. CycloRotors would be integrated into an aircraft in various sizes and quantities and powered by electricity or conventional fuel systems.
